As you may know, I work for the CCCS (the Consumer Credit Counselling Service).
Today the CCCS (the Consumer Credit Counselling Service) are posting hourly updates of the number of calls they receive, and the total debt reported, as it happens. The numbers are <i>staggering</i>. Remember, this is just <i>one</i> day.
Current status:<blockquote>9:10am: The first figures are through, with 71 calls from people with money worries, discussing £2,836,939 debt. This equates to around £40,000 debt reported in each call.</a>
